The Triton Food Pantry is in partnership with the San Diego Food Bank and Garden of Eden. At the Triton Food Pantry, a variety of dried goods, canned goods, as well as fresh produce are available to current UC San Diego undergraduate and graduate students.
Triton Food Pantry provides a range of services including: care packages, Doordash Delivery, emergency food relief, basic needs events, & various pop-up locations on campus. To request Triton Food Pantry tabling at educational workshops or events, contact foodpantry@ucsd.edu.
Point System:
Each student has a total of 15 points per week to spend on shelf/fridge items. Students are allowed one visit to one pantry location per week.
Produce is free (0 points), but daily limits are posted on the board.
Safety and Lines:
Students are encouraged to wear masks and adhere to any safety protocols.
Arriving early is recommended. In the case of long lines, students will be informed if they can access the pantry before it closes.
Other Guidelines:
Students should bring their own reusable bags.
We ask students to only touch items they intend to take to minimize contamination.
After selecting items, students must check out at the front desk, where their student IDs will be recorded for the week.
Students are no longer permitted to take items for others, except for spouses or in special circumstances.
